Zero Tolerance 0551

The Zero Tolerance 0551 is a premium quality folding knife designed by Rick Hinderer, featuring a stonewashed Elmax blade, titanium and G-10 handle, and a strong frame lock mechanism. It is known for its durability, ergonomic handle, and reliability in everyday and tactical use.

Field Signals

Common praise

High quality fit and finish

Very strong and durable steel (Elmax) blade

Robust titanium frame lock

Ergonomic handle with textured G-10 scale

Ambidextrous thumb studs for easy opening

Reversible pocket clip for varied carry options

Blade is sharp and holds edge well

Knife is sturdy and solid, suitable for heavy use

Watchlist

Common complaints

Relatively heavy at 162 grams, which might not suit all users

Price is on the higher end for folding knives
